Fix tp-remove for custom layers and complex face sub-properties

- Add tp--remove-sub-from-face-value to handle complex face structures
- Add tp--subtract-face-from-face-value to remove layer face contributions
- Add tp--get-layer-face-contribution helper function
- Update tp--remove-props-from-string to handle layer face subtraction
- Update tp--remove-sub-from-string to use new helper
- Update tp--expand-layer-to-props-list to detect layer properties
- Fix missing closing paren in tp--remove-property function
- Update tests to match expected behavior

(defun tp--remove-sub-from-face-value (face-value sub-key)
"Remove SUB-KEY from FACE-VALUE, handling complex face structures.
FACE-VALUE can be:
- A simple plist like (:foreground \"red\" :background \"blue\")
- A symbol like bold
- A mixed list like ((:foreground \"red\") (:strike-through t) bold)
Returns the modified face value with SUB-KEY removed from any plist components.
Returns nil if the result would be empty."
(cond
;; Nil face - nothing to remove
((null face-value) nil)
;; Symbol face - no sub-key to remove
((symbolp face-value) face-value)
;; Simple plist - remove the sub-key directly
((and (listp face-value) (keywordp (car-safe face-value)))
(let ((result nil))
(cl-loop for (k v) on face-value by #'cddr
unless (eq k sub-key)
do (setq result (plist-put result k v)))
result))
;; Mixed list - parse and remove from plist component
((listp face-value)
(let* ((parsed (tp--parse-face-list face-value))
(symbols (car parsed))
(plist (cdr parsed)))
(when plist
;; Remove sub-key from the merged plist
(let ((new-plist nil))
(cl-loop for (k v) on plist by #'cddr
unless (eq k sub-key)
do (setq new-plist (plist-put new-plist k v)))
(setq plist new-plist)))
;; Reconstruct the face value
(cond
((and symbols plist) (append symbols (list plist)))
(symbols (if (= (length symbols) 1) (car symbols) symbols))
(plist plist)
(t nil))))
;; Unknown format - return as-is
(t face-value)))
(defun tp--subtract-face-from-face-value (face-value face-to-remove)
"Remove FACE-TO-REMOVE from FACE-VALUE.
FACE-TO-REMOVE is the face contribution to subtract (from a layer).
FACE-VALUE is the current combined face value.
Returns the modified face value with the layer's face contribution removed."
(cond
;; Nothing to remove from
((null face-value) nil)
;; If face-to-remove is nil, return as-is
((null face-to-remove) face-value)
;; If they're equal, remove entirely
((equal face-value face-to-remove) nil)
;; face-to-remove is a plist - remove those keys from face-value
((and (listp face-to-remove) (keywordp (car-safe face-to-remove)))
(let ((keys-to-remove (cl-loop for (k _v) on face-to-remove by #'cddr
collect k)))
;; Remove each key
(dolist (key keys-to-remove)
(setq face-value (tp--remove-sub-from-face-value face-value key)))
face-value))
;; face-to-remove is a symbol - remove it from face-value
((symbolp face-to-remove)
(cond
((eq face-value face-to-remove) nil)
((and (listp face-value) (not (keywordp (car-safe face-value))))
(let ((result (remove face-to-remove face-value)))
(if (= (length result) 1) (car result) result)))
(t face-value)))
;; face-to-remove is a list - remove each element
((listp face-to-remove)
(dolist (elem face-to-remove)
(setq face-value (tp--subtract-face-from-face-value face-value elem)))
face-value)
;; Unknown - return as-is
(t face-value)))
